Overview of Chicago Sunset Dinner Cruise

The Chicago Sunset Dinner Cruise with Buffet is a luxury tour held on a large vessel with outdoor decks and indoor seating with air-conditioned rooms. The cruise tour is about three hours long, and it starts with a fantastic view of the Chicago skyline as it sails along the coast of Lake Michigan. You and your guests will be greeted by a friendly staff, and then you can head straight to the buffet to enjoy a bountiful all-you-can-eat dinner that has been freshly prepared by the chef.The buffet features a carving station, salad station, bread, and a dessert station with a large selection of mouth-watering appetizers, entrees, and desserts. After dinner, you can take advantage of the live DJ entertainment that will play a variety of music ranging from classic tunes to today’s hottest hits. Enjoy a dance or meet new people on the boat, all while watching the golden sun setting behind the Windy City.

1. What is Chicago famous for?

Chicago is famous for a variety of things. Perhaps most notably, it is known for its architecture, from the historic buildings of the Loop to the modern skyscrapers along the lakefront. Chicago is also renowned for its food, including deep-dish pizza, hot dogs, and Italian beef sandwiches. The city is home to world-class museums, such as the Field Museum and the Art Institute of Chicago. Finally, Chicago is well known for its sports teams, including the Cubs, White Sox, Bears, and Bulls.

2. What is the best time of year to visit Chicago?

The best time to visit Chicago depends on your preferences. Summer (June-August) is the most popular time, as the weather is warm and there are many events and festivals, such as Lollapalooza and the Taste of Chicago. However, summer can also be crowded and expensive. Spring (April-May) and fall (September-November) offer milder weather and smaller crowds, but there may be fewer outdoor activities. Winter (December-February) is cold and snowy, but there are holiday events such as the Christkindlmarket and ice skating in Millennium Park.

4. How do I get around Chicago?

Chicago has an extensive public transportation system, known as the “L” (short for “elevated train”). The L consists of a network of trains that run throughout the city and into the suburbs. Additionally, there are many bus routes that serve almost every corner of the city. Taxis and ride-sharing services like Uber and Lyft are also widely available.

5. What is the crime rate in Chicago?

Chicago has a reputation for being a crime-ridden city, but the reality is more nuanced. While crime rates have historically been higher in certain neighborhoods, such as the South and West Sides, the overall crime rate in Chicago has been declining in recent years. As a visitor, it is generally safe to explore popular tourist areas and use common sense precautions, such as not walking alone at night in less populated areas.

7. What is the weather like in Chicago?

Chicago has a typical Midwestern climate, with hot summers and cold winters. Temperatures in the summer can reach into the 90s Fahrenheit, while winter temperatures often plunge into the single digits or below zero. The city gets a significant amount of snow in the winter, and spring and fall can be rainy.

10. What is the history of Chicago?

Chicago was founded in 1837 and grew rapidly as a transportation hub and center of industry. The city was devastated by the Great Chicago Fire of 1871 but quickly rebuilt, becoming a hub of innovation and a center of culture in the Midwest. Chicago played an important role in the civil rights movement, with figures such as Ida B. Wells and Martin Luther King Jr. advocating for racial equality in the city. Today, Chicago is a diverse and dynamic city with a rich history and culture.

1. Visit the Magnificent Mile

The Magnificent Mile is one of Chicago’s most iconic avenues. It has over 460 stores, making it an excellent shopping destination. You can also find a variety of restaurants and hotels on this avenue. Some of the attractions on the Magnificent Mile include the Chicago Water Tower, the John Hancock Building, the Tribune Tower, and the Wrigley Building. Make sure to take a stroll or a bike ride along the lakefront while you’re there.

2. Explore Millennium Park

Millennium Park is a beautiful public park in the heart of Chicago. It’s home to various events and festivals throughout the year, including concerts, outdoor movies, and art exhibitions. The park’s most iconic feature is the Cloud Gate sculpture, nicknamed “The Bean,” which attracts visitors from all over the world. The Lurie Garden, the Crown Fountain, and the Jay Pritzker Pavilion are other attractions within the park that you wouldn’t want to miss.

3. Learn about Chicago’s History

Chicago has a rich history that’s worth exploring. There are various museums and landmarks that tell the story of the city’s past. The Chicago History Museum is a great place to start. It has exhibits about the city’s growth, architecture, and cultural heritage. You could also visit the famous Chicago Theatre, which has been an entertainment hub since the early 20th century. The Chicago Riverwalk, which can be accessed from Michigan Avenue, is another attraction that showcases the city’s history and architecture.

4. Try Chicago’s Signature Foods

Chicago is known for its signature dishes, including deep-dish pizza, Italian beef sandwiches, and hot dogs. These foods are a must-try when visiting the city. Some of the best places to try them include Giordano’s, Lou Malnati’s, Portillo’s, and Al’s Beef. If you’re looking for something sweet, try the Garrett Popcorn Shops, which sell delicious caramel and cheese popcorn mix.

5. Catch a Game

Chicago has some of the most dedicated sports fans in the United States. If you’re a sports lover, make sure to catch a game at one of the city’s stadiums. The city is home to the Chicago Cubs and the Chicago White Sox (baseball), the Chicago Bulls (basketball), and the Chicago Blackhawks (hockey). The atmosphere at a game in Chicago is unmatched, and the locals are passionate about their teams.
